随着个人网站成为展示技能和兴趣的理想平台,越来越多的人开始利用GitHub来搭建自己的个人网站。GitHub不仅是一个代码托管平台,它的GitHub Pages功能可以帮助你轻松地创建和发布静态网页。本文将带你一步一步了解如何用GitHub搭建个人网站。
第一步:创建一个GitHub账户
如果你还没有GitHub账户,首先需要注册一个。访问[GitHub官网](https://github.com/),点击右上角的“Sign Up”按钮,填写基本信息完成注册。账户创建完成后,进入GitHub首页,准备创建一个新的仓库。
第二步:创建一个新仓库
GitHub Pages要求你创建一个仓库来存放网站文件。点击GitHub页面右上角的“+”号,选择“New repository”选项。在“Repository name”栏中,输入用户名.github.io(例如:如果你的用户名是john,那么仓库名应该是john.github.io)。这是GitHub Pages的一种命名规范,它会自动为你的网页提供一个域名。
接下来,点击“Create repository”按钮,GitHub将为你创建一个新的空仓库。
第三步:初始化仓库
创建仓库后,你可以上传你的网页文件。在仓库主页,点击“Add file”按钮,选择“Upload files”上传你的HTML、CSS和JavaScript文件。如果你没有现成的网站文件,也可以使用一些免费的模板。GitHub Pages支持静态网页,所以下载一个现成模板并修改其中的内容即可。
如果你更倾向于使用命令行工具,可以通过Git将本地文件推送到仓库中。打开命令行,执行以下命令:
```bash
git clone https://github.com/yourusername/yourusername.github.io.git
cd yourusername.github.io
将你的网页文件复制到此目录下
git add .
git commit -m "Initial commit"
git push origin main
```
第四步:启用GitHub Pages
上传完网站文件后,接下来要做的就是启用GitHub Pages功能。在你的仓库页面,点击右上角的“Settings”按钮,向下滚动找到“GitHub Pages”部分。默认情况下,GitHub Pages会将你的网页文件发布到“main”分支。
在“Source”部分,选择“main”分支,然后点击“Save”。GitHub会自动为你生成网站地址,通常是 `https://yourusername.github.io/`。
第五步:自定义域名(可选)
如果你不想使用GitHub提供的默认域名,你可以绑定自己的自定义域名。首先,你需要购买一个域名,然后在你的GitHub仓库中设置域名。
1. 在仓库的“Settings”中找到“Custom domain”一栏,输入你购买的域名。
2. 登录你的域名注册商账户,进入DNS设置,将你的域名指向GitHub的服务器。你需要添加一条CNAME记录,指向`yourusername.github.io`。
第六步:定期更新与维护
网站搭建完成后,你可以通过修改仓库中的文件来更新网站内容。每次更新文件后,使用Git命令推送更新,GitHub Pages会自动发布最新版本的网站。
```bash
git add .
git commit -m "Update content"
git push origin main
```
这样,你的个人网站就可以不断更新,保持最新状态。
通过GitHub Pages搭建个人网站不仅免费而且非常方便。如果你是开发者,GitHub Pages更是一个展示项目、分享技术文章的理想平台。无论是简单的静态网页还是稍微复杂一些的设计,GitHub都能提供极好的支持,帮助你快速构建和发布自己的个人网站。
新起点 超级网址导航
